A new Chapter 4.99 is hereby added to Tile 4 of the San Mateo <br />County Ordinance Code to be numbered and entitled and to read in its entirety as <br />follows: <br />CHAPTER 4.99 SALES OF FLAVORED TOBACCO PRODUCTS PROHIBITED <br />4.99.010 -Application of Chapter. <br />The provisions of this chapter shall apply within the unincorporated area of San <br />Mateo County. <br />4.99.020 -Definitions. <br />For the purposes of this chapter, the following definitions shall govern unless the <br />context clearly requires otherwise: <br />(a) "Characterizing Flavor" means a distinguishable taste or aroma or both, other <br />than the taste or aroma of tobacco, imparted by a Tobacco Product or any <br />byproduct produced by the Tobacco Product. Characterizing Flavors include, but <br />are not limited to, tastes or aroma relating to any fruit, chocolate, vanilla, honey, <br />candy, cocoa, dessert, alcoholic beverage, menthol, mint, wintergreen, herb, or <br />spice. A Tobacco Product shall not be determined to have a Characterizing <br />Flavor solely because of the use of additives or flavorings or the provision of <br />ingredient information. Rather, it is the presence of a distinguishable taste or <br />aroma or both, as described in the first sentence of this definition that constitutes <br />a Characterizing Flavor. <br />(b) "Constituent" means any ingredient, substance, chemical, or compound, other <br />than tobacco, water, or reconstituted tobacco sheet that is added by the <br />manufacturer to a Tobacco Product during the processing, manufacture, or <br />packing of the Tobacco Product. <br />(c) "Distinguishable" means perceivable by either the sense of smell or taste. <br />(d) "Flavored Tobacco Product" means any Tobacco Product that contains a <br />constituent that impacts a Characterizing Flavor. <br />(e) "Labeling" means written, printed, pictorial, or graphic matter upon any Tobacco <br />Product or any of its Packaging. <br />(f) "Packaging" means a pack, box, carton, or container of any kind or, if no other <br />container, any wrapping (including cellophane) in which a Tobacco Product is <br />sold or offered for sale to a consumer. <br />3 <br />:. <br />
